The Sarasota Model Railroad Club presents 2 model train shows each year, in December again in February. The shows are usually the 2nd weekend in December and the 3rd weekend (Presidents Day Weekend) in February.
Our shows are a mix of more than 120 sales tables and layouts in several operating scales. All shows are held at the Manatee County Convention Center in Palmetto, Florida.
